WebAs CEC increases, more herbicide is bound to soil colloids and less is available in the soil solution. This is the reason why recommended rates for most soil-applied herbicides is based on soil type. By increasing herbicide rates on soils with a high CEC, the concentration of herbicide in solution can be maintained at toxic concentrations.
